Turkey: Two dead, over 10 wounded in explosions
Posted: 19-09-2005 , 09:28 GMT

A blast aboard a passenger bus killed two people and wounded 10 others near a Mediterranean resort town, Turkish authorities said Monday. According to The AP, the cause of the Sunday night explosion near the popular resort town of Manavgat in Antalya province was not clear.

 

Meanwhile, a small bomb went off in a rubbish bin on Monday, injuring one man in Istanbul, police said, according to Reuters. They said the incident occurred as a cleaner picked up a package left at the base of a tree next to a rubbish bin in a park near the central Taksim Square.
